The Republic of South Africa is located at the southernmost tip of the African continent and has the reputation of “Rainbow Country”. It is particularly worth mentioning that it has three capitals: the administrative capital Pretoria, the legislative capital Cape Town, and the judicial capital Bloemfontein. South Africa is divided into nine provinces, with a population composition of four major races including black, colored, white and yellow.

In 1990, in order to seek business opportunities, Chen Haoyu’s father came to South Africa. After stabilizing in Pretoria, he took his family here to settle. Until now, he is still in the clothing business in South Africa. Chen Haoyu was born and raised in Pretoria, known as the “Garden City”.

South Africa and China have a big difference in academic arrangements. South Africa requires students to choose one of several African languages ​​as a second language for learning, and there is also a special course to teach “life orientation” to learn the knowledge commonly used in life. After the first year of high school, you can choose the subjects you want to study, but basic subjects and sports are essential. South Africa forces power outages in different areas every day to ensure that the power station will not be overloaded. I think this will have a certain impact on life. The climate in Pretoria is not much different from that of the hottest in January and the coolest in July, which is completely opposite to China in the northern hemisphereKomiks. I chose to study and live in Guangzhou. At the beginning, it was relatively difficult to adapt to the climate. At the transition from spring to summer, Guangzhou is very humid and hot. In summer, it was more like Cinema put me on the stove and roast it. In winter, it rains a little and the temperature drops sharply. No matter how many clothes I wear Komiks I still feel quite cold.

In terms of diet, because I am not picky about food, there is nothing particularly difficult to adapt to. When I first returned to China, I fell in love with barbecueBabaylan and hot pot, which are very suitable for my taste. But what’s amazing is that when I eat a lot of things here, I have to add Komiks to it, so I have become more and more interested in eating spicy food. Chinese students may not know much about South Africa. The most obvious feature of South Africans is that they love nature in particular. What everyone is most curious about is whether we really interact directly with wild animals in South Africa. I would joke to my classmates, “When I was in class, I was riding giraffes and elephants.” This is because we all love nature and are easy to get in touch with wild animals in our daily lives. I used to have a small zoo in my school. But South Africa is actually a relatively modern country with rich mineral resources. I personally think the most interesting natural attractions in South Africa Komiks is the Kruger (Kruger) National Park. This is the largest wildlife park in South Africa and one of the largest nature reserves in Africa. It has a large number of wildlife living in a wide variety of wildlife. I highly recommend everyone to go there to experience the feeling of integrating man and nature.
